Summary:A robotic surgery system includes a control unit assembly that supports and operates one or more robotic tools and a mechanical arm assembly that movably supports the control unit assembly in space. The mechanical arm assembly includes a boom assembly with one or more boom arms rotatably coupled to each other via one or more joints and having one or more actuators. An elevating linkage assembly is coupled to the boom assembly and has an actuator operable to allow vertical movement of the control unit assembly in a substantially weightless manner. Yaw and pitch control assemblies are interposed between the elevating linkage assembly and the control unit assembly and have actuators operable to allow movement of the control unit assembly in yaw and pitch. The one or more actuators are actuatable to allow movement of the control unit assembly in space upon actuation of one or more user interfaces of the control unit assembly.
